ghdi Posted June 23, 2012 Share Posted June 23, 2012 what the faksa matter with you... yeah, cause otherwise were gonna land a gem... There is a LOT of negativity around Subban. He's been called a headcase, and just today from the dude at Red Line Report who deemed him "terrible": http://sports.yahoo.com/blogs/nhl-puck-daddy/puck-daddy-chats-nhl-draft-guru-kyle-woodlief-155629235--nhl.html What about another interesting name: Goalie Malcolm Subban?I had Malcolm Subban going to New Jersey at No. 29, but he's not in our top 60. We don't like him. He's got a terrible, terrible glove hand. As athletic and acrobatic as he is, there are a lot of holes in his game. He over-commits on every play, he's terrible handling the puck behind his net and confuses his defensemen. But I think he'll get picked in the first round. If we are going to take a goaltender, Id be much more satisfied with Vasilevski or Dansk. Obviously anything can happen with Subban being good, but there's negativity on him for a reason. And while it doesnt matter really, hes a Ranger fan lol. Let the Rags take him.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
